      I have built an astra mm 2404 wooden offshore racer.It is fitted with a 36×50 800 watt dynamite brushless motor. I am going to use a 4000 ma 4 cell lipo battery.not sure yet what size esc but my main worry is , is a 40 mm prop too big or should I go smaller? All advice welcome, new to electric boats and i am unsure but slowly making progress

          The optimum propeller for a boat is almost impossible to predict, and I find it's well worth buying a selection of cheap nylon props of different sizes so you can try out the various permutations on the lake..

            Hi Wayne

            A 40mm prop is a good start or a 3blade 37mm.

            I started with a 800 watt(1100KV) on 3s, up it to 4s with a 40mm prop.

            Changed to 1600 watt (1450kv) on 4S with the same prop.

            Goes like it's bin stolen!!!!!

            As for ESC go for 100 amp, a bit of room to up grade the motor if required(save buying another ESC later).
